Can you trade from Pokemon Yellow to Pokemon FireRed?

No, since Pokémon Yellow is on the Game Boy Color, and Pokémon Fire Red is on the Game Boy Advance, it is not possible to trade between these games. The Game Boy Color is not compatible with the Game Boy Advance.

How do you evolve Pikachu in Pokemon Yellow?

You can't. The only way to get Raichu in Pokemon yellow is to trade your Pikachu to another game, give it a thunderstone, and then trade it back. I don't suggest this however, as once it is evolved into Raichu it will no longer follow you around in-game.
